Extreme weather and its impact on farming viability in Wales

Farmlytics was commissioned by WWF Cymru to look at the impact of extreme weather and climate change on Welsh agriculture and food security. The project built on previous work looking at the impact of extreme weather on Scottish agriculture.

Feasibility Study on Soybean Production in Lebanon

The aim of the study was to establish the theoretical viability of large scale soybean farming for the purpose of supplying the oil and protein industry in Lebanon.
